#1771c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1771c6 is composed of 9% red, 44.3%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.4%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 209.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 43.3%. #1771c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#2ee2ff with #00008d.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1771c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1771c6 has RGB values of R:23, G:113,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 1536454.

Shades and Tints of #1771c6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010305 is the darkest color, while #f2f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1771c6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6f71 is the less saturated color, while #0671d7 is the most saturated one.
